Saudi Arabia, the United Arab Emirates, and Egypt are exploiting low-cost gas and strong solar resources to establish export-ready float-line clusters. ACWA Power's 2 GW Al Dhafra project in Abu Dhabi demonstrated regional self-sufficiency by sourcing tempered glass from. .
